Basic facts about this digital color

The digital color #809F75 is classified in the Register under the Chartreuse Color Family, with Low Saturation and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(128, 159, 117) (50.2% red, 62.4% green, 45.9% blue), or CMYK 12 / 0 / 16 / 38 for print.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

#809F75 is a softly toned zesty chartreuse that carries an easy, daylight feel. In practice it works well for balanced palettes where no single element should shout.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Amulet (#7D9D72). Slightly further away sit Greeny Grey (#7EA07A) and Seagrass (#86A475).

The recipe behind #809F75 is rgb(128, 159, 117), with green as the dominant ingredient. On this background, black text reaches a 7.1:1 contrast ratio (passing WCAG AAA); white stays at 2.9:1. #809F75 color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
